    No mentions of Tom Waits yet?! He's got some funny stories on the live album Nighthawks at the Diner, and Glitter and Doom (another of his live albums) includes one disc just with stage banter. And of course, there are many other examples in bootlegs.

    New Order, Reading Festival 1998: Two songs and nine minutes into their appearance, Bernard Sumner introduces the third song (which will happen to be the old Joy Division track Isolation): "This next song....is our last, and then we're off back to Manchester."*



    * The band goes on to perform a full set
